To install and play on your Android device using the PPSSPP emulator, you must understand that there is no official FIFA 17 release for the PSP. Instead, "FIFA 17 PPSSPP" refers to a highly customized mod of FIFA 14 (the last official FIFA released for PSP) that features updated 2017 rosters, kits, and graphics. 📋 Prerequisites

  1. An Android Device: Android 5.0 (Lollipop) or higher recommended. 2GB of RAM is sufficient, but 4GB+ provides a smoother experience.
  2. Storage Space: The FIFA 17 ISO file is approximately 1.2 GB to 1.6 GB. Ensure you have at least 2.5 GB of free space.
  3. PPSSPP Emulator: Download the latest version from the Google Play Store (Gold version optional but supports the developer).
  4. ZArchiver (or similar): The game file is often downloaded as a ZIP or RAR archive. ZArchiver helps extract it.
  5. File Manager: The built-in Android file manager or a third-party one like Solid Explorer.
